The most common type of compensation following an accident with a truck is economic damages. These are cash awards awarded to the victims. This type of compensation can be used to cover rehabilitation costs, medical expenses and lost wages.

Additionally, you could be able to recover significant non-economic damages if the incident was severe enough. These damages are designed to reimburse you for the physical, mental and emotional trauma that you endured.

Another type of compensation is punitive damages which are not meant to compensate you for your losses but are used to penalize the party at fault for their actions. They are usually awarded in cases where the party at fault has intentionally engaged in negligent or malicious behavior that caused harm to other people.

To obtain these damages, you need to prove that the at-fault party's negligence or wrongful actions caused you to suffer injuries like medical bills and lost income. To ensure that you get full compensation, you will require an experienced attorney and thorough documentation.

You can also seek damages for earnings loss in the event that you weren't able to work for any length of time following the accident. These kinds of damages can be helpful if you were injured enough that you'll face difficulty sustaining a steady income in the future.

Insurance

Commercial trucks are massive and often weigh more than passenger cars, making them more likely to cause serious injuries or property damage in the event of a crash. Consequently, trucking insurance providers have to offer higher levels of coverage than auto insurance providers offer for personal vehicles and SUVs.

If you or a loved one has been involved in a crash involving trucks there could be questions regarding your insurance policy. commercial truck lawyer for trucking accidents will understand your state's requirements for truck insurance and assist you in understanding the insurance policies of all parties who are responsible for your injuries.

Your policy for trucking may include coverage for cargo, liability and other types. Liability insurance shields you from losses that result from negligent actions of the truck driver, or the trucking company. This includes damages to your property, medical expenses as well as other losses.

Another type of insurance is bodily injury liability. This insurance covers the cost of medical treatment as well as other damages you incur as a result of an accident involving a truck. It can also pay for any loss of earnings or other financial losses you've suffered due to your injuries.

Property damage insurance is a third kind of insurance. This type of insurance will pay for the damages to your vehicle due to scratches, dents and other damages. It can also cover the cost of replacing your property.

Your trucking insurance may also cover non-economic damages. These are the costs that do not directly contribute to your overall economic recovery. These expenses could include emotional trauma, pain, and suffering, as well as loss of enjoyment of living.

Expert Witnesses


Expert witnesses are crucial in truck accident cases. They provide the court with evidence that is difficult for jurors to understand. Expert witnesses are usually familiar with the complexities of physical and mechanical concepts as well as economic and medical data. They also have specialized expertise in regulations pertaining to trucking.

In addition they are proficient in giving evidence that can help the jury understand your case in a clear and meaningful way. This is why they are important for proving liability and damages in truck accidents.

They can also provide information into the reason why the accident took place, as well as the extent of any injuries. These experts can help determine the amount of compensation that a victim may be entitled to.

Depending on the nature of accident Lawyers for trucking accidents may utilize different types of experts to prove their client's claims. For instance an attorney for a trucking accident could call a truck accident reconstruction expert to testify on the cause of the crash and who was at fault.

Experts can also employ visual aids and timelines to explain the causes of the crash better. They can show photos and videos to assist jurors or judges to understand.

A lawyer for a trucking accident can also choose an economic expert to testify about how the loss of income and medical bills have affected their life. The expert can use formulas to show the full extent of the financial loss the victim has suffered as a result a trucking crash.

Time Limits

The time limits for filing a lawsuit related to trucking accidents can differ from state to state. Typically victims have two years from the date of their accident to make a claim for personal injury (two years for claims based on wrongful death).

When it comes to gathering evidence and constructing an argument, it's crucial to act quickly. If you are waiting too long, important details might be lost or forgotten. In addition, witnesses who witness the incident could forget important information over time.

When your lawyer is preparing your case, he or she will take into consideration the various factors. This includes gathering evidence that is at the scene, talking with witnesses who are able to confirm specific details and examining the maintenance logbooks and driver's records.

Other than the driver, other parties who might be responsible for the incident include shippers who load cargo onto trucks, as well as companies that provide services to trucks, such as maintenance or repair. In some instances, the manufacturer or distributor of defective components could be held accountable for the incident.

Speeding or aggressive driving is another common cause of trucking accidents. These kinds of behaviors can cause a truck to collide with an automobile moving at a slower speed than it. This can result in serious injuries, and even death.
